N-REM sleep consists of three distinct stages: N1, N2, and N3. Each stage serves a unique purpose. N1 is the lightest stage of sleep, often characterized by drowsiness and the transition between wakefulness and sleep. It’s easy to wake someone in this phase, and it typically lasts only a few minutes. It’s during N1 that muscular activity begins to decrease, and the brain starts slowing down.
Following N1 is N2, where the body further relaxes. Heart rate slows, body temperature drops, and specific brain wave patterns emerge, including sleep spindles and K-complexes. This stage represents about 50% of total sleep time and is crucial for learning and memory retention. It serves as a bridge leading into deeper sleep stages and prepares the brain for the more restorative phase that follows.
N3, also known as slow-wave sleep (SWS), is the deepest stage of N-REM sleep and is often considered the most rejuvenating. It’s in this stage that the body engages in vital processes for recovery and regeneration. Muscle growth, tissue repair, and the release of growth hormones primarily occur during N3. Additionally, this stage significantly impacts immune function. High-quality N3 sleep can enhance immune response, making one less susceptible to illnesses.
One of the key functions of N-REM sleep is its role in memory consolidation and learning. As we sleep, particularly in N2 and N3 phases, the brain processes the information accumulated throughout the day. It organizes memories, strengthens neural pathways, and helps integrate new information, thus making it easier to access when needed. This is one reason why getting adequate N-REM sleep is especially crucial for students and individuals engaged in intellectually demanding jobs.
In recent years, research has also revealed a fascinating connection between N-REM sleep and emotional regulation. During this stage, the brain processes emotions and experiences, helping individuals manage stress and anxiety. Quality N-REM sleep can enhance resilience against daily stressors, making it easier to maintain a balanced emotional state.
The impact of N-REM sleep isn’t confined to mental health alone; it plays a pivotal role in physical health as well. Poor N-REM sleep has been associated with various health issues, including obesity, cardiovascular disease, and diabetes. Not getting enough restorative sleep can lead to hormonal imbalances that affect hunger and metabolism, increasing the risk of weight gain.
Unfortunately, factors like stress, electronic device usage before bedtime, and an inconsistent sleep schedule can disrupt N-REM sleep. Quality sleep hygiene practices are essential in ensuring that you achieve sufficient N-REM sleep. Creating a calming bedtime routine, limiting screen time, and maintaining a consistent sleep-wake schedule can significantly enhance the quality of your N-REM sleep.
